Wendover Cricket Club update, October 2019

As the season comes to the end, Wendover CC’s main highlight in recent matches was the 1st XI’s game at Ballinger in the Mid Bucks League Division 1. Club batting records were broken as after being put in to bat on a perfect batting pitch, Wendover amassed a record total of 350 for 2 declared off 36 overs. James Wootton broke the record for the highest individual score with 209 off just 111 balls, having struck 28 fours and 8 sixes. In partnership with 14 year old Hector Charlesworth who hit his maiden 1st XI 50 and ended on 71*, they added 272 for the 2nd wicket, a club record for any wicket (- beating the previous one of 266* set in 1992 by Bryn Jones & Richard Shearer, also for the 1st XI and the 2nd wicket. This was only the 3rd 250+ partnership in the club’s history.) Ballinger 2nd’s ended on 191 for 9, giving Wendover victory by 159 runs.
